Hugh Freeze has his tight ends coach. As expected, Ben Aigamaua is following Freeze from Liberty to Auburn.
Aigamaua was listed in a recent report of 8 Liberty staffers to be offered positions at Auburn. Nathan King of 247Sports reports Saturday that Aigamaua is now on the road recruiting for Auburn.

It’s no surprise to see Aigamaua on the Tigers’ staff. He played for Freeze at Lambuth and was on the Ole Miss staff during Freeze’s tenure (2012-16).
Aigamaua held multiple titles at Ole Miss, including graduate assistant, offensive analyst and Assistant AD Community Relations. He remained with the Rebels for the 2017 and ’18 seasons after Freeze’s departure. When Freeze took the Liberty head coaching position, Aigamaua joined the Flames’ staff as tight ends coach.
Aigamaua was Liberty’s tight ends coach for the last 4 seasons.
